Papa Joe's Fish and Chip Shop in Crumlin

Papa Joe's Fish and Chip Shop

29, Main St
BT29 4UR
Crumlin (County Antrim)
028 9445 4691
Write your review of Papa Joe's Fish and Chip Shop
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
198 ft
Bodrem Pizza and Kebab House
30, Main St
Crumlin BT29 4UP
354 ft
Elements
13, Main St
Crumlin BT29 4UP
709 ft
Farley House
81, Main St
Crumlin BT29 4UU
2 mi
Eric's Kitchen
27, Main St
Glenavy BT29 4LN